MOSCOW(AP) Nikolay Davydenko has rallied to beat Eduardo Schwank 4-6, 6-3, 6-1, 6-4 in the first reverse singles, drawing Russia even with Argentina at 2-2 in their Davis Cup quarterfinal.

Argentina was leading 2-1 behind a doubles win Saturday after the teams had split the opening singles Friday.

Mikhail Youzhny was scheduled to take on David Nalbandian in the decisive fifth rubber.

Schwank replaced Leonardo Mayer.

Two-time Davis Cup champion Russia has not lost at home in 17 ties since 1996. Argentina reached the final three times but is yet to win.

The winner of the match will face France in a semifinal on Sept. 17-19.
